TRIVIA

Trivia

Monster Hunt is the highest grossing Chinese film of all time in China, as of July, 2015. The following it was eclipsed by Stephen Chow's The Mermaid (2016).

It's an original story written by Alan Yuen.

Monster Hunt was the highest grossing film of all time in China, as of September, 2015. It was surpassed by The Mermaid (2016) the following February.

As of September 11, 2015, the total box-office is 2,428,590,000 RMB.
